Not to be a jerk, but you might want to re-do your math.
Pipes for 500-700 bucks
High compression domes couple hundred bucks (or have your own re-done for under 100 bucks)
Port-job 200-500 bucks (depending on what port job you go with)
Intake 100-200 bucks
Timing advancer 100 bucks or so....
Reed valves 300.....

Looks to me like for less than 2 grand you could have a smoking hot Banshee!
